> When building our multimodule project with the netbeans.execution property 
> set (Just like the netbeans plugin run maven) none of the modules get 
> installed in the local repository.
> Project structure is something like this with dependencies from project2 on 
> project1 etc.
> root
> -- multi1
> ---- project1 (jar)
> ---- project2 (ejb)
> -- multi2
> ---- project3 (nbm)
> ---- project4 (nbm)
> ---- project5 (nbm-application)
> Commandline from root of our top project to build all modules in the tree: 
> 'mvn install -Dnetbeans.execution=true'
> In the output the modules that are not installed the part with 
> [INFO] [install:install {execution: default-install}]
> [INFO] Installing ...
> is not even present for each project built. 
> If one of the leaf projects is built with netbeans.execution=true it gets 
> installed as expected.
> The problem does not appear on OsX or linux with the same project.
